3-Cyano-4-methylpyridine

EINECS -0
CAS No. 5444-01-9 Density 1.084 g/cm3
PSA 36.68000 LogP 1.26168
Solubility N/A Melting Point 41-44 °C
Formula C7H6N2 Boiling Point 231.723 °C at 760 mmHg
Molecular Weight 118.138 Flash Point 92.223 °C
Transport Information N/A Appearance White powder
Safety 22-36/37/39 Risk Codes 20/21/22-36/37/38
Molecular Structure Molecular Structure of 5444-01-9 (3-Cyano-4-methylpyridine) Hazard Symbols IrritantXi
Synonyms

4-Methyl-nicotinonitrile;Nicotinonitrile,4-methyl- (6CI,7CI,8CI);3-Cyano-4-picoline;4-Methyl-3-cyanopyridine;4-Methyl-3-pyridinecarbonitrile;4-Methylnicotinonitrile;4-Picoline-3-carbonitrile;NSC 19882;

3-Cyano-4-methylpyridine Specification

The 3-Cyano-4-methylpyridine, with the CAS registry number 5444-01-9, is also known as 4-Methylnicotinonitrile. It belongs to the product categories of Pyridines;Pyridine;Pyridines Derivates. This chemical's molecular formula is C7H6N2 and molecular weight is 118.14. What's more, its IUPAC name is called 4-Methylpyridine-3-carbonitrile. It should be stored in a cool, dry and well-ventilated place.

Physical properties about 3-Cyano-4-methylpyridine are: (1)ACD/LogP: 1.145;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 1.14; (4)ACD/LogD (pH 7.4): 1.15; (5)ACD/BCF (pH 5.5): 4.36; (6)ACD/BCF (pH 7.4): 4.37; (7)ACD/KOC (pH 5.5): 99.86; (8)ACD/KOC (pH 7.4): 99.95; (9)#H bond acceptors: 2; (10)#H bond donors: 0; (11)#Freely Rotating Bonds: 0; (12)Polar Surface Area: 36.68 Å2; (13)Index of Refraction: 1.531; (14)Molar Refractivity: 33.742 cm3; (15)Molar Volume: 108.995 cm3; (16)Polarizability: 13.376×10-24cm3; (17)Surface Tension: 47.969 dyne/cm; (18)Density: 1.084 g/cm3; (19)Flash Point: 92.223 °C; (20)Enthalpy of Vaporization: 46.839 kJ/mol; (21)Boiling Point: 231.723 °C at 760 mmHg; (22)Vapour Pressure: 0.0610 mmHg at 25 °C.

When you are dealing with this chemical, you should be very careful. This chemical may cause inflammation to the skin, eyes and respiratory system or other mucous membranes. It is harmful by inhalation, in contact with skin and if swallowed. Therefore, you should wear suitable protective clothing, gloves and eye/face protection. In case of contacting with eyes, you should rinse immediately with plenty of water and seek medical advice.

You can still convert the following datas into molecular structure:
(1) SMILES: Cc1ccncc1C#N
(2) InChI: InChI=1S/C7H6N2/c1-6-2-3-9-5-7(6)4-8/h2-3,5H,1H3
(3) InChIKey: XLAPHZHNODDMDD-UHFFFAOYSA-N
